Requirements
  • 5-7+ years of relevant experience
  • Front-end development experience in mobile-first environments; experience with mobile sensors and OS-level features a plus
  • Direct development on project or personal portfolio demonstration of work in emerging tech (AI, virtual / meta, augmented, etc.) and/or zero interface (voice, IOT, etc.) environments
  • Proven track record of hands-on coding, backend and 3rd party API integration; firebase or equivalent a plus
  • Suite of ever-evolving rapid prototyping tools including test deployment environments (TestFlight, etc.)
  • Comfort with various CMS, DAM, and the suite of real-user monitoring, user insights, data analytics and targeting engines that fuel best-in-class digital experiences
  • Experience with digital delivery (but preference for up-front concept strategy)
  • Experience with motion design and/or experience 'choreography' (preferred)
  • Figma
  • Adobe Creative Cloud Suite (preferred, not required)
Responsibilities
  • Operate at the intersection of creative possibility and technological feasibility, helping crack the often-wide deltas between the two
  • Arbitrate between art of the possible future tech/interfaces, best practice, accessibility, user experience, and client tech constraints
  • Understand how to translate, work within and evolve design systems into the technology foundations required for consistent, on-brand experiences
  • Working in cross-functional squad to motivate, conceive and create user-centered solutions, while balancing business goals and technical implications
  • Maintain the voice of the customer and the objectives of the business in helping define technical feasibility and requirements
  • Facilitate client and third-party tech, data and other engineering and delivery teams through the concept and help mobilize them to move forward from concept into development phases of a project
  • Support the tech-led change readiness requirements and help develop from > to roadmaps for involved parties
  • Have a sense of the costs to deliver and be able to support a strategic business analyst in developing an investment case for a proposed solution
  • Comfortable being an active participant if not key facilitator in concept-focused solution discussions and concept lab co-creation and participatory design workshops
  • A hands-on builder/experimenter/contributor with a playful, tinkerer, art of the possible mindset and a skillset to prototype ideas into existence
